MODERATOR’S NOTE:
Move on please. Harvard did not send out any acceptances. They have sent out Likely Letters. Posts on Instagram can be faked. For any Ivy to send out acceptances would violate the Joint Ivy Statement on Admission Policies. Did not happen. And no reason to spout misinformation on multiple threads.
